104330-69-0,104340-28-5,1043425-47-3,1043436-12-9,1043450-63-0,105827-71-2 Supplier | CHEM-SHOP.CN
CMO CDMO service. CHEM-SHOP.CN supply 104330-69-0,104340-28-5,1043425-47-3,1043436-12-9,1043450-63-0,105827-71-2 and related compounds.
1043425-47-3 104330-69-0 1043436-12-9 104340-28-5 105827-71-2 1043450-63-0